The percolator coffee pot works by brewing the coffee but with the continuous cycling of the boiling or by nearly boiling brew through the coffee grounds with the gravity so that the required strength can be achievedthe percolator coffee pot is one of the most traditionally used in the camping world. This process ensures that no sediment is in your cup of joe.
